周志雄
摘要:提出一種基于PLC的PID控制策略,并將其應(yīng)用于感光乳劑生產(chǎn)的溫度控制中,實(shí)踐證明該方 法對于時(shí)變、滯后系統(tǒng)是行之有效的。
關(guān)鍵詞:PLC;PID;控制;FB4l
可編程控制器(PLc)是現(xiàn)代工業(yè)自動(dòng)化支柱 之一,近年來發(fā)展迅速,應(yīng)用廣泛,在對諸如溫度及流量等過程變量實(shí)施控制時(shí),一般只需在其基 本硬件上另配D/A、A/D模塊,再采用相應(yīng)廠家提供的PID功能塊,設(shè)置好參數(shù),即可完成控制回路的構(gòu)建。一般廠家只提供標(biāo)準(zhǔn)的PID控制功能塊,其靈活性和適用性不高,對于復(fù)雜的被控對象和工藝要求苛刻的場合,這種常規(guī)填表式的PID 方法往往難以獲得滿意的控制效果,而采用自適 應(yīng)控制、模糊控制以及神經(jīng)元控制等方法,實(shí)現(xiàn)起來又有種種不便和限制。
1 工藝簡介和控制要求 銀鹽感光乳劑是一種具有高成像性能和高分 辨率的材料,制備好的乳劑經(jīng)過涂布干燥和分切 包裝就成為照相膠卷、電影膠片和電子線路制版 軟片。在乳劑生產(chǎn)中有稱之為二成熟的重要物理 成熟過程,溫度和時(shí)間對感光微晶的生長和形狀 (乳劑性能)影響很大。每批次的乳劑生產(chǎn)中,不 管是升溫階段,還是恒溫階段,工藝上都不允許有超過士1℃的偏差,升溫過程控制在23min。加熱 水箱進(jìn)的是自來水和本身溫度變化不大的熱水 (±1.6cc),控制上采用常規(guī)PID串級實(shí)現(xiàn)方法,基本上能滿足生產(chǎn)工藝要求,溫度控制簡圖如圖 l所示。但在2010年,公司引進(jìn)柯尼卡乳劑制備 技術(shù)后,溫度偏差極限變?yōu)椤繭.5℃,同時(shí)因節(jié)能 需要,加熱水箱的熱水改為蒸汽。根據(jù)其他相關(guān) 設(shè)備的控制情況來看,如仍采用以前的串級控制,在二成熟釜的恒溫時(shí)段問題不大,但在升溫時(shí)段的末期,溫度超調(diào)將達(dá)到6℃以上,生產(chǎn)根本無法 繼續(xù)進(jìn)行。
2對FB41的改進(jìn)和溫度控制策略的實(shí)施 西門子S7-300、400PLc控制器中的PID控制功能塊FB41(包括其他PID功能塊),是基于應(yīng)用 定位方面的原因,用于過程變量的串級控制有明顯不足之處,無法和DCS系統(tǒng)中相應(yīng)的功能塊相比,主要是控制上手動(dòng)、自動(dòng)問的無擾切換問題,這給前期調(diào)試和串級控制帶來很大不便。幸運(yùn)的 是FB41中過程變量多、對編程人員開放,更重要的是FB41的源代碼很容易找到,這為深入剖析和改造FB4l,實(shí)現(xiàn)具有針對性的靈活控制,滿足 特定的工藝控制要求提供了條件。在乳劑制備 中,一成熟過程溫度控制用的是橫河DCS CS3000R3系統(tǒng),在現(xiàn)有條件下,靈活的溫度控制策略難以實(shí)現(xiàn)。
2.1 對FB41的改進(jìn) FB41的具體改進(jìn)措施有:a.FB41自身雖帶有手動(dòng)到自動(dòng)的切換功 能,但不是完全無擾動(dòng),需另外在手動(dòng)一自動(dòng)時(shí) (瞬間)將過程值PV-IN送給設(shè)定值sV-INT,然 后再加一斜坡函數(shù),從而實(shí)現(xiàn)完善的手/自動(dòng)無擾切換。b.FB4l無自動(dòng)到手動(dòng)的無擾切換功能,通 過另外編程,將PID輸出值LMN—PER送給手動(dòng)值MAN,再加一斜坡函數(shù)即可。c.以上兩點(diǎn)是針對PID單回路而言的,對于 由FB41組成的雙回路串級控制,要實(shí)現(xiàn)主環(huán)和副環(huán)的手動(dòng)、自動(dòng)無擾切換,當(dāng)然要復(fù)雜些,但基本原理一樣。
2.2控制策略的實(shí)施由于釜壁、乳劑物性以及乳劑量等原因,和水 箱溫度r。相比,乳劑溫度咒出現(xiàn)滯后、非線性的 現(xiàn)象,問題的關(guān)鍵集中在對L的控制上。首先,在現(xiàn)場確定蒸汽調(diào)節(jié)閥的最大開度 (以水箱少量蒸汽溢出為準(zhǔn))。然后參照疋的設(shè) 定sV2(以影像制版印刷軟片乳劑為例,SV2 為72℃),設(shè)置水箱L的設(shè)定值SVl為80℃,瓦 和咒間的差值△r為8℃,△r值是由相關(guān)經(jīng)驗(yàn)和現(xiàn)場試驗(yàn)確定的,既可滿足對于升溫時(shí)間的要求,又避免了蒸汽的浪費(fèi),以及因△r數(shù)值不當(dāng),造成對控制的不良影響。水箱溫度瓦被控制在80℃(此時(shí)整個(gè)系統(tǒng) 是單副環(huán)運(yùn)行),當(dāng)乳劑溫度咒升至70℃時(shí),E 設(shè)定值SVl再降為72℃。由于整個(gè)水箱和管道容量不大,E變化迅速,在3min內(nèi)基本穩(wěn)定,然后將主環(huán)投入自動(dòng),主環(huán)和副環(huán)之間加無擾動(dòng)處理,實(shí)現(xiàn)串級控制,系統(tǒng)很快進(jìn)入恒溫時(shí)段。以上策略中,蒸汽閥的最大開度、SVl值的設(shè)置和變化、△r的大小是關(guān)鍵。實(shí)施這種靈活的控 制策略后,升溫時(shí)段的曲線非常理想,完全滿足了工藝要求,這是通常簡單地采用填寫控制參數(shù)、實(shí)現(xiàn)PID串級控制所無法達(dá)到的。
3 結(jié)束語
生產(chǎn)工藝上的特殊要求,需要相應(yīng)的控制策略來實(shí)現(xiàn),針對銀鹽感光乳劑生產(chǎn)上存在的問題,在對現(xiàn)場設(shè)備、生產(chǎn)工藝十分熟悉的基礎(chǔ)上,打破常規(guī)思維,采用靈活的控制策略,利用西門子S7.300PLC中PID功能塊(FB41),實(shí)現(xiàn)了對乳劑制備過程中溫度的成功控制。